WebE-type thermocouples- The E-type thermocouple is composed of nickel-chromium and constantan alloys and has higher stability and accuracy compared to K-type thermocouples. The temperature range of E-type thermocouples is -270℃ to 870℃ and the Seebeck coefficient is 61µV/℃ at 25℃. WebUK Manufactured Type E Thermocouple. Type E Thermocouple is a Base metal thermocouple made from conductors containing Nickel – Chromium, and Copper – Nickel alloys and is suited for measuring temperatures up to +800°C. The Type E thermocouple is suitable for use at temperatures up to 900°C (1650°F) in a vacuum, inert, mildly oxidizing or reducing atmosphere.
